Erm, the number one reason why players are wanting out and we may struggle to attract top players is Marwan, pure and simple fact..
A sports team owner should be seen and not heard
A sports team owner should not get involved in the dressing room
A sports team owner should not publicly criticise any player, regardless of his feelings
A sports team owner should show respect towards ALL corporate sponsors, not just the ones who worship him
A sports team owner should never slag off the fans of his club
Most importantly, a sports team owner has the number one task of ensuring he, and his senior business management people have a solid foundation to deliver and maintain a Duty of Care to not only the players but also the club, sponsors and fans alike - this I'm afraid is where Marwan has let the club down
Many will disagree but that's my opinion on the situation
